FORT ST. JOHN, B.C. – School buses will not run on Thursday and Friday in School District 60 due to extreme cold weather.

The District sent out a release on Wednesday afternoon to alert parents of the change.

“Schools remain open for children of healthcare workers and vulnerable students,” reads the release.

This week, schools were open for teachers and staff only, and students would resume classes on January 10th.

Essential services workers and healthcare providers were given the opportunity to send their kids to school this week.

The one week buffer is to allow staff time to create contingency plans, safety plans and the continuity of learning.

“The objective of this phased-in plan is to ensure we are able to keep schools open as much as possible from January 10th on,” said Superintendent Stephen Petrucci on December 31st.
